  • AEC-Q100 Qualified for automotive applications:
    • Device temperature grade 1:
      –40°C to +125°C, TA
  • Functional safety capable
    • Documentation available to aid functional safety system design
  • 3-, 4-Channel 120-mA current sinks
    • High dimming ratio of 10 000:1 at 100 Hz
    • Current matching 1% (typical)
    • LED String current up to 120 mA per channel
    • Outputs can be combined externally for higher current per string
  • Integrated boost and SEPIC converter for LED string power
    • Input voltage operating range 4.5 V to 40 V
    • Output voltage up to 45 V
    • Integrated 3.3-A Switch FET
    • Switching frequency 300 kHz to 2.2 MHz
    • Switching synchronization input
    • Spread spectrum for lower EMI
  • Fault detection and protection
    • Fault output
    • Input voltage OVP, UVLO and OCP
    • Boost block SW OVP and output OVP
    • LED open and short fault detection
    • Power-Line FET control for battery bus protection
    • Automatic LED current reduction with external temperature sensor
    • Thermal shutdown

The LP8867-Q1, LP8869-Q1 is an automotive highly-integrated, low-EMI, easy-to-use LED driver with DC-DC converter. The DC-DC converter supports both boost and SEPIC mode operation. The device has four or three high-precision current sinks that can be combined for higher current capability.

The DC-DC converter has adaptive output voltage control based on the LED forward voltages. This feature minimizes the power consumption by adjusting the voltage to the lowest sufficient level in all conditions. For EMI reduction DC-DC supports spread spectrum for switching frequency and an external synchronization with dedicated pin. A wide-range adjustable frequency allows the LP886x-Q1 to avoid disturbance for sensitive frequency band.

The input voltage range for the LP886x-Q1 is from 4.5 V to 40 V to support automotive start-stop and load dump condition. The LP886x-Q1 integrates extensive fault detection features.
